The timezone in Adelaide is UTC+10:30, which is one hour 30 minutes ahead of Seoul. Adelaide Airport is located in Adelaide.
To ensure you get on your flight from Seoul to ADL, leave enough time for things like check-in and baggage drop. Turning up two hours ahead of international departures and an hour before domestic flights is the standard rule.
If you're taking off during a major holiday or other peak period, give yourself more time. Get there two hours ahead of domestic flights and up to four hours before international departures. Lines at check-in and security will be longer.

Getting from Adelaide Airport (ADL) to central Adelaide
Central Adelaide is around 6 kilometres from Adelaide Airport. Travel times by car hire or cab will vary depending on traffic conditions, so do a little research before your trip.
It typically takes 50 minutes when travelling by public transport.

The best time to fly from Seoul to Adelaide Airport (ADL)
It's time to work out your travel dates for your flight from Seoul to Adelaide Airport (ADL). July is the busiest month to visit Adelaide. If you're all about a more relaxed kind of trip, think about going in April.
Lock in a Seoul to ADL plane ticket departing in January if you want to experience the city during its warmest month. You can expect temperatures in Adelaide to range from 15ºC (59ºF) to 30ºC (86ºF).
August has temperatures of between 7ºC (45ºF) and 16ºC (61ºF). Search for cheap tickets from Seoul to Adelaide Airport around that time if you like cooler conditions.

Explore more of Australia
Adelaide has plenty to offer, but there are so many other parts of Australia you'll want to see. About 241 kilometres west of Adelaide, a trip to Port Lincoln will keep you on the go. Check out popular attractions like Lincoln National Park, Winter Hill Lookout and Heritage trail.
Port Pirie is another must-experience destination in Australia and is around 209 kilometres north of Adelaide. No journey is complete without dropping by Solomontown Beach, Telowie Beach and Port Pirie Military Museum.
